Key takeaways

  • Is the era of the humanoid robot upon us? Global tech giants have all begun to develop humanoid robots (HRs), and with such heavyweight support, BofA Global Research believes HRs are poised to move from proofs of concept to multi-industry adoption by the end of the decade.
  • How? Humanoid robot development may start to pick up speed up with the help of 1) robust AI development worldwide; 2) more advanced 3D perception and control technologies; and 3) a decline in the costs of computing power and robot components.
  • But before there are as many humanoid robots as there are cars, let's get to know the future robot next door — what makes them different than industrial robots, what components go into making them, what might they cost and what needs to happen to achieve mass adoption?
